Join me for 60 mintues while I interview Rahasya Poe, Author of To Believe or Not to Beleive The purpose and goal of Rahasya's work is to show through evidence that with the practice and maintaining of rigid beliefs, we set up deeply entrenched neural networks that not only reflect the limitations of our beliefs but alsolimit and distort the way we see the world around us. We have many terms for such people, terms such as "tunnel vision," "hardheaded," "shortsighted,"and a long list of psychiatric labels to point out that the person in questionsimply cannot understand what another person may see clearly. One of the scientific terms is "attentional blindness," and we will hear what the lead researcher of HeartMath, Rollin McCraty, has to say about this later. Rahasya sees this as something to be concerned with in today's world because it suggests that we may need to let go of our limiting beliefs to envision a new reality.
